Jobs.ca
Jobs.ca
Language
Halifax Regional Municipality logo

Business Analytics Developer (Apps)

Halifax, NS
CA$49/hour
Mid Level
full_time

Top Benefits

Hourly wage $49.17 per hour
Hybrid FlexWork program available
35-hour work week, overtime possible

About the role

Job Posting

Halifax Regional Municipality is inviting applications for the temporary, full-time position (up to 18 months) of Business Analytics Developer in Information Technology on the Digital Services team.

Halifax Regional Municipality (HRM) is committed to reflecting the community it serves and recognizing Diversity and Inclusion as one of the Municipality’s core values. We have an Employment Equity Policy, and we welcome applications from African Nova Scotians and Other Racially Visible Persons, Women in occupations or positions where they are underrepresented in the workforce, Indigenous/Aboriginal People, Persons with Disabilities and 2SLGBTQ+ Persons. Applicants are encouraged to self-identify on their electronic application.

As a member of HRM’s Digital Services team, you will engage with business and data focused roles to design, build and maintain enterprise-level, scalable data models, flows and custom solutions that support the creation of advanced reporting and analytics, data collection and system integration capabilities.

The Business Analytics Developer is responsible for the design, development and testing of low-code solutions which include data collection apps, forms, tools, reports, and other forms of information delivery to the organization’s knowledge workers. The individual in this position has a high degree of competency in development and has significant, recent hands-on experience with state-of-the-art low-code platforms such Microsoft Power Apps; .Net development experience; worked with Microsoft Power Automate and has exposure to BI tools such as Microsoft Power BI, SAP’s Business Objects suite, Microsoft’s Reporting Services and Analytic Services.

DUTIES AND RESPONSIBILITIES:

  • Design, develop, and implement solutions, interfaces, and reports using a variety of database platforms, tools, techniques, and languages
  • Implement COTS solutions, interfaces, reports and dashboards
  • Investigate and provide solutions to technical problems encountered by users
  • Perform scheduled maintenance and enhancements
  • Reviews code and designs produced by peers, consultants, and other technical staff
  • Prepare documentation such as entity relationship diagrams, application flow diagrams, use cases, user guides, technical documentation, test plans, and maintenance procedures
  • Adhere to established development standards and change/release management procedures
  • Second tier support / troubleshooting of coding issues in custom built and vendor supplied solutions
  • Assist with database maintenance such as file conversion, data cleansing, archiving, and warehousing
  • Participate in the maintenance and enhancement of HRM’s Enterprise Application Architecture
  • Consults with clients to determine requirements, evaluates proposed and existing solutions and makes recommendations for implementation, independently or jointly with IT consultants, project managers and/or management
  • Research, evaluate, and recommend various tools and techniques used to support HRM’s analytical solutions, interfaces, and reports
  • Remain current with advances in the information technology industry in general and the low-code development, Data Collection, BI, and Analytics specific domains

QUALIFICATIONS:
Education and Experience:

  • Post-secondary degree in Computer Science, Business, Data Science, Software Engineering, Computer Engineering, GIS Program or Information Systems/Technology Management program and minimum one (1) year hands-on experience in BI development and operational support, or
  • Post-secondary degree in a related field, minimum one (1) year of formal BI development training, and minimum two (2) years hands-on experience in BI development and operational support, or
  • Suitable combination of education and experience (minimum three (3) years hands-on experience in application software development and operational support)
  • Experience with current versions of Web technologies and software development tools, including Java, JSP, JSF, PHP, .NET, HTML, XSLT, XML, ASP, CVS, Tomcat, PL/SQL, DAX, SAP ABAP, Hibernate, SAP Business Objects, MS Power BI, Power Automate or Power Apps
  • ITIL Certification (or to be completed within 6 months).

Technical / Job Specific Knowledge and Abilities:

  • Strong interpersonal and communication skills, both written and verbal
  • Strong logic, analysis and problem-solving skills
  • Ability to combine data from multiple sources when needed for the analysis
  • Ability to produce entity relationship diagrams, application flow diagrams, UML, and use case documentation
  • Ability to self-manage to task and schedule
  • Demonstrated ability with Microsoft Power Apps, MS Power Automate; as well as a variety of programming languages (e.g. Java, Visual Basic, PHP, .NET, SQL, R, Python, DAX)
  • Demonstrated ability and working knowledge of relational databases such as Oracle, MySQL, and MS-SQL
  • Experience with Web Server software including IIS, Apache and Tomcat
  • Experience with Business Intelligence tools (e.g. SAP Business Objects, Microsoft Power BI) and concepts
  • Familiarity with GIS tools (e.g. ArcGIS Desktop, ArcGIS Online), spatial intelligence concepts and statistical analysis techniques
  • Familiarity with machine learning, artificial intelligence driven analytics and Master Data Management practices
  • Familiarity with Data Governance practices, change and release management procedures, and ITIL practices
  • Familiarity of Digital Accessibility best practices

Security Clearance Requirements: Applicants may be required to complete an employment security screening check.

Please note – Testing may be conducted as a component of the selection process to assess technical and job specific knowledge. Candidates, who are selected for testing, may be tested in a group setting, scheduled at the employer’s discretion.

COMPETENCIES: Analytical Thinking, Communication, Customer Service, Decision Making, Organizational Awareness, Organization and Planning, Teamwork and Cooperation, Valuing Diversity, Values and Ethics, Visioning, Strategic Thinking and Innovation

WORK STATUS: Temporary, full-time (up to 18 months)

HOURS OF WORK: 35 hours per week, Monday to Friday, 8:30 am - 4:30 pm; overtime hours may be required.

SALARY: Level 5 Information Services, $49.17 per hour as per NSGEU Local 222 Collective Agreement

WORK LOCATION: 14th Floor Barrington Tower, Tower, Halifax, NS (hybrid FlexWork Program available).

CLOSING DATE: Applications will be accepted until 11:59 pm on Sunday, November 2, 2025

This is a bargaining unit position. External applicants will only be considered if there are no qualified bargaining unit candidates.

Please note: We thank all applicants for their interest in this position. Only those applicants selected for interview/testing will be contacted.

To ensure a fair and equitable hiring process, candidates are expected to complete all parts of the recruitment process, including assessments, assignments, and interviews independently and without the use of artificial intelligence (AI) tools or other forms of external assistance. The use of AI to complete any component of the hiring process is not permitted and may result in disqualification from consideration.

During the recruitment process, applicants have the right to request an accommodation. Applicants invited to participate in an assessment process (such as interview or testing) and who require an accommodation, should discuss their needs with the recruiter when invited to the assessment process. For more information on our accommodation process please clink on the link; Accommodations | Hiring | Employment | Halifax

(position #78639885)

About Halifax Regional Municipality

Government Administration
1001-5000

Work where you live. Love where you work. Make a difference at Halifax Regional Municipality.

At the Halifax Regional Municipality, our careers in public service directly impact our region, our communities, and the people we serve.

Our customer-first approach means that we’re always striving to develop innovative and entrepreneurial ways to enhance citizens’ lives.

Employing over 4,000 people, we’re committed to being an inclusive, collaborative and respectful place to work. Come join us and enjoy progressive opportunities for development in addition to competitive salary and benefit packages.